Program Overview

The Internship and Work Experience Program is designed for college students who are enrolled in a course(s) , while working as paid or non-paid/volunteer employees. The Internship / Work Experience Program provides the student an opportunity to develop marketable skills, abilities, attitudes and work habits appropriate to successful employment in a career field.

Students enrolled in the Internship / Work Experience Program may earn from 1- 4 units of college credit per semester. The student may earn a total of 16 units from the program.   

Under paid employment status the student is required to complete 75 on-the-job hours for each Internship / Work Experience unit requested on the application.  Under non-paid /volunteer employment status the student is required to complete 60 on-the-job hours for each Internship / Work Experience unit requested on the application.  Please see How To Determine Units for clarification.

The student is responsible for completing the student learning objectives, three monthly reports, final report (Internship students only), and submit the employer evaluation to the faculty supervisor.

The employer is required to review and approve the student learning objectives, monthly reports, complete the employer evaluation provided by the student and meet with Internship / Work experience instructor to review the student progress during the semester.

The student will be awarded credit for the Internship / Work Experience upon submission of the employer evaluation, completion of required number of hours for units requested, and completion of required assignments by the due dates.
